Question:

A card is drawn at random from a pack of 52 cards. What is the probability that the card drawn is either Ace or a King?

Solution and Explanation

Step 1: Concept
Probability $P(E) = \frac{\text{Number of favorable outcomes}}{\text{Total number of outcomes}}$.
Step 2: Analysis
Total number of cards = 52.
Number of Aces in a pack = 4.
Number of Kings in a pack = 4.
Step 3: Calculation
Number of favorable outcomes (Ace or King) = $4 + 4 = 8$.
$P(\text{Ace or King}) = \frac{8}{52}$.
Reducing the fraction: $\frac{8 \div 4}{52 \div 4} = \frac{2}{13}$.
Step 4: Conclusion
The probability is $\frac{2}{13}$.
